Tender for the Supply and Installation of Magnetic Alignment Presses (1 Axial and 1 Transverse)
Notice Description
The University of Birmingham invites tenders for supplying production-scale magnetic powder alignment presses (both axial and transverse modes) for research purposes in the field of permanent magnet processing. The proposed units will allow magnetic powders to be aligned and compacted in an nitrogen atmosphere before a sintering stage. Note, due to space requirements of the system, the proposed alignment presses will be installed at Tyesley Energy Park in Birmingham. This project is funded by the UK Research and Innovation (UKRI) Industrial Strategy Challenge Fund; Driving the Electric Revolution. The equipment must comply with all the relevant UK law, regulations, and British Standards. Specification i. Transverse Alignment Press An All-electric Transverse Magnetic Field Forming press capable of a maximum pressing force of 450 kN (~45 tons), with a filling depth of up to 120 mm and filling weight of up to 500 grams of NdFeB per pressing event. This action should produce green compacts with densities of up to 4.3 g/cm3. A magnetising field of up to 1.8 T will operate during the pressing action. The equipment should comprise of: * An unloading glove box, containing nitrogen gas and <100 ppm oxygen * An inert powder feeding system with powder weighing capability and this will control to below 100ppm oxygen. P a g e | 12 * The powder feeding system will automatically feed the die with a predetermined mass of NdFeB powder. * Synchronous bidirectional pressing with upper and lower platens * A magnetising and demagnetising system * An electrical control system * A water chiller to cool the magnetisation system * All-electric Magnetic Field Forming press * Ability to press parts to the maximum dimensions of 70 mm x 90 mm x 55 mm (LxWxH). ii. Axial Alignment Press An Axial Magnetic Field Forming press capable of a maximum pressing force of 400 kN (~40 tons), with a filling depth of up to 120 mm and filling weight of up to 100 grams of NdFeB per pressing event. This action should produce green compacts with densities of up to 4.2 g/cm3. A magnetising field of up to 1.8 T will operate during the pressing action. The equipment should comprise of: * An unloading glove box, containing nitrogen gas and <100 ppm oxygen * An inert powder feeding system with powder weighing capability * The powder feeding system will automatically feed the die with a predetermined mass of NdFeB powder. * An axial magnetising and demagnetising system capable of 1.8 T field between punches when 50 mm apart. * An electrical control system * A water chiller to cool the magnetisation system * Servo hydraulic force system * Ability to press parts with a maximum filling height of 60 mm and outer diameters of between 20 and 50 mm.
